Output 895a343117f5e895a115be5e93417c966811c268b8a9d8732c531112e5a05410:1

value
20572770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427db8935cfa76c1d4f2d94d9bf69baca4a3bfa4 OP_EQUAL
address
37kb8TD5QaAadFEksHCyG2cYMAxb79snBy
transaction
895a343117f5e895a115be5e93417c966811c268b8a9d8732c531112e5a05410
spent
true